Job Description

  • Independently executes and reviews routine in-process, drug substance, and stability test methods in a timely manner.
  • Uses a variety of laboratory instrumentation and computer systems to collect and record data (such as LIMS, SoftmaxPro, Charles River Endoscan, MODA, and Empower).
  • Maintains lab operations (including cleaning, ordering of supplies, reagent preparation, stocking, waste disposal).
  • Conducts test methods, including samples generated for facility monitoring (i.e., Environmental Monitoring and Critical Utilities), in-process, drug substance, and stability.
  • Owns and authors quality system events (i.e., laboratory investigations, deviations, CAPAs, and change controls).

Key Skills, Abilities, and Competencies

Additional skills include, but are not limited to:

  • QC Micro Skill Set – contamination control, endotoxin, bioburden, environmental monitoring, manufacturing cleanrooms, aseptic technique, critical utility systems.
